Generally speaking, the term "Defra approved" is used by the industry to mean that the stove has met strict regulations set by the UK Government Department for Environment Food and Rural Affairs (Defra). This means that you can use it in smoke-free areas when burning wood or coal. If you burn unauthorised coal or damp wood or other fuels, you'll create nuisance smoke which will cause a disturbance to your neighbors and could lead to with a fine.

A Defra approved stove will have a mechanical stop that prevents you from closing the top air vent too much. The reason for this is that closing the top vent too far can cause the fire to smoke and smolder excessively. Most Defra approved stoves have an adjustment to this that allows you to shut the top vent down to the point at which it starts to close off.
